WF 1 --'- Mixxf' . , l nn leckcafion Certain commercial establishments are held in high esteem by the student body. Because of their interest in and support of all our school activities we are able to present a concise report of our school life. It is natural that we should deslre to give some expression of our appreciation. We, the class of 'u9, therefore, have decided to honor them by dedicating to them The Eagle of l9h9. 2 7wWf, EB!
